Helsinki Television and Portal Software to Provide Revolutionary Cable Services for Home Users
CUPERTINO, Calif.--(BUSINESS WIRE)--Feb. 12, 2001--Portal Software, Inc. (Nasdaq:PRSF - news), a leading provider of business infrastructure software for broadband, wireless Internet, and next-generation communications services, today announced that Helsinki Television (HTV), a Finnish cable television company, has selected Infranet®, Portal Software's customer management and billing platform. HTV will implement Infranet to manage its recently announced portfolio of broadband Internet services.

There are approximately 200 cable operators in Finland with HTV being the largest. In order to maintain its competitive position HTV has launched a variety of broadband services to its existing customers. With Portal's real-time technology, HTV will have the business agility it needs to quickly bring these new services to market, manage revenue, and improve customer satisfaction.

About SWelcom Group

The SWelcom Group, SanomaWSOY's newest sector, specialises in electronic media. Television, in the form of Channel Four Finland, cable television (HTV) and digital television, forms an important part of SWelcom's business portfolio. The group also includes SanomaWSOY's Internet portal and mobile portal development projects, as well as the video and audio production, video duplication and CD production, Internet solutions production.

About Portal Software, Inc.

Portal Software provides software to manage next generation communications and e-services. The Infranet software platform enables service providers to rapidly deploy new services, define optimal business models and price plans, and bill their users. Portal's software is licensed by three quarters of the world's 30 largest communications services companies, supporting wireless, broadband Internet, next-generation voice and other e-service offerings. Customers include Qwest Communications, Sprint, NTT, Deutsche Telekom, Telenor Mobil AS, China Telecom, and France Telecom. Portal Software employs over 1,500 people across more than 40 offices worldwide. For more information, visit www.portal.com.
